In a half wave rectifier output is taken across a `90 ohm` load resistor. If the resistance of diode in forward biased condition is `10 ohm`, the efficiency of rectification of `ac` power into `dc` power is.

A

0.406

B

0.812

C

0.7308

D

0.3654

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
D

`eta=0.406xx(6)/(R_(l)+r_(f))=(0.406xx90)/(90+10)`
`=36.54%`
